Recruitment Outreach SpecialistThe George Mason University College of Education and Human Development (CEHD) Office of Admissions invites applicants for a Recruitment Outreach Specialist position. George Mason University has a strong institutional commitment to the achievement of excellence and diversity among its faculty and staff, and strongly encourages candidates to apply who will enrich Mason's academic and culturally inclusive environment.About the Department:The CEHD Office of Admissions (OOA) exists to generate awareness and interest in academic offerings at the College and provide a superior service experience to prospective students, resulting in improved enrollment outcomes. In addition, the office provides marketing and recruitment support services and systems to programs and divisions to ensure alignment with best practice and integration with broader recruitment and marketing efforts to optimize their effectiveness. To accomplish this, the CEHD OOA is organized into four functional areas-admissions operations, pre-education advising, enrollment marketing, and student recruitment.Responsibilities:Relationship development with prospective students through in-person and virtual engagement is the foundation of the recruitment strategy for the College. As such, recruitment outreach is a critically important role at the College with responsibility for a variety of tasks and functions related to new student recruitment.Reporting to the College's Chief Marketing and Recruitment Officer, plan and execute annual recruitment outreach efforts, including (1) attendance at local, regional, state, and national virtual recruitment events (e.g., "Virginia swing," Idealist, school district career days, etc.); (2) oversight of student ambassador campus recruitment program; (3) primary responsibility for school and/or classroom visits at community colleges and high-schools; and (4) contribute to new and innovative recruitment outreach programs to strengthen enrollment at the College;In collaboration with the Director of the Office of Diversity and Inclusion, execute the recruitment outreach elements of the diversity recruitment plan and serve as a representative for CEHD OOA on all diversity recruitment initiatives;Execute a limited number of admissions consultations, especially during non-peak times of the recruitment cycle;Participate in, along with the rest of the CEHD OOA team, assigned program, school, college, and/or university-level virtual and in-person recruitment events throughout the year; andMaintain awareness of new courses, programs, services, and policies within the college and, more broadly, within the university to optimize effectiveness as a student recruiter.Required Qualifications:Bachelor's degree or equivalent combination of education nd experience;Experience in developing, managing, and executing student recruitment outreach, or similar experience recruiting other types of populations;Experience using Salesforce (TargetX) or other customer relationship management platforms designed to support student recruitment;Demonstrated customer service skills;Demonstrated verbal, interpersonal, and written communication skills; andRequires some evening (including one assigned night per week) and weekend work (not to exceed a 40-hour/week commitment overall).Preferred Qualifications:Familiarity with the professions represented within the portfolio of certificate and degree programs offered within the College's three Schools: the School of Education, the School of Kinesiology, and the School of Sport, Recreation, and Tourism Management

George Mason University is a university with three campuses, each with a distinctive academic focus that plays a critical role in the economy of its region. At each campus, students, faculty, and staff have full access to all the university's resources, while duplication of programs and support services is minimized through the use of technology. In addition to the main campus in Fairfax, the university has campuses in Arlington and Prince William Counties.
